Understanding 3B Porting
3B porting refers to a specific modification technique applied to the intake and exhaust ports of the rotary engine. This process involves enlarging and reshaping the ports to improve airflow, which can lead to increased power and efficiency. The RX-7, particularly the third generation (FC and FD models), can greatly benefit from this modification.

The 3B Porting Process
The 3B porting process involves meticulous work on the engine’s ports. It is crucial to ensure that the modifications are done correctly to avoid any detrimental effects on engine performance or reliability. Here are the key steps involved in the 3B porting process:
- Disassembly of the engine to access the rotor housings.
- Careful measurement and planning for port modifications.
- Enlarging the intake and exhaust ports for better airflow.
- Polishing the ports to reduce turbulence and improve flow.
- Reassembly and thorough testing to ensure proper function.
